Разработка, производство и продажа радиоэлектронной аппаратуры
|
Карта сайта
|
Пишите нам
|
В избранное
Требуется программист в Зеленограде
- обработка данных с датчиков; ColdFire; 40 тыс.
e-mail:
jobsmp@pochta.ru
Телесистемы
|
Электроника
|
Конференция «Микроконтроллеры и их применение»
Народ. а как вы обычно делаете в системе с буфером событий и RTC(+)
Отправлено
1111
21 апреля 2007 г. 17:32
Ведете в озу rtc и по приходу события время берете из этой переменной и периодически синхронизируетесь от внешней RTC или просто берете время из внешней RTC?
Составить ответ
|
Вернуться на конференцию
Ответы
а смысл? по событию слазял в RTC и взял, они для того и нужны... Чо навороты придумывать на ровном месте?
—
basilmak
(21.04.2007 18:45:26
89.191.241.224
,
пустое
)
Из RTC не всегда можно взять, иногда нужно ждать конца обновления.
—
Леонид Иванович
(22.04.2007 13:33:6
87.252.227.57
,
пустое
)
чота верится с трудом - десятки лет беру) Ну на перенос чтоб не попасть простейшие средства есть - кажись просто спрашиваю до совпадения ответов...
—
basilmak
(22.04.2007 13:54:56
89.191.241.224
,
пустое
)
Э, нет, RTC может и не работать. (+)
—
Vladimir Ljaschko
(21.04.2007 21:24:50
194.226.120.28
, 250 байт)
так нада юсать нормальные RTC, а ненормально юсать ненормальные RTC - это ненормально)
—
basilmak
(22.04.2007 11:05:5
89.191.241.224
,
пустое
)
Обычно завожу прерывание от RTC и каждую секунду читаю время в структуру Time. Когда надо, беру из этой структуры.
—
Леонид Иванович
(21.04.2007 17:37:36
87.252.227.57
,
пустое
)
Я думаю завести в озу лонг и в ее инкрементировать ежесекундно. А с RTC синхронизироваться допустим раз в сутки.
—
1111
(21.04.2007 17:46:3
86.57.156.38
, 146 байт)
Эх. нету у меня 1гц выхода в FM31XXX. А вы какую пользуете обычно?
—
1111
(21.04.2007 17:39:48
86.57.156.38
,
пустое
)
DS1307, DS12887.
—
Леонид Иванович
(22.04.2007 13:31:6
87.252.227.57
,
пустое
)
Отправка ответа
Имя*:
Пароль:
E-mail:
Тема*:
Сообщение:
Ссылка на URL:
URL изображения:
если вы незарегистрированный на форуме пользователь, то
для успешного добавления сообщения заполните поле, как указано ниже:
умножьте 2 на три:
Перейти к списку ответов
|
Конференция
|
Раздел "Электроника"
|
Главная страница
|
Карта сайта
Web
telesys.ru